How Our Team Handles HVAC Leak Water Removal
When you contact us for HVAC leak water removal, our team springs into action. We understand that every minute counts in preventing further damage and minimizing costs. Our process involves a series of critical steps that ensure a thorough and efficient recovery. Here's what you can expect:
Step 1: Assessment and Inspection
Our technicians arrive at your property to assess the damage and identify the source of the leak. We use specialized equipment to detect moisture and assess the extent of the damage. This step is crucial in determining the best course of action and creating a customized plan for recovery.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Our crew uses powerful pumps and vacuums to extract the water from your property, reducing the risk of further damage and promoting a safe environment for drying. We take care to protect your belongings and personal items, ensuring that your property is treated with care and respect.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
We use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ify your property, removing excess moisture and promoting a safe and healthy environment. Our technicians work diligently to ensure that every area of your property is thoroughly dried, including walls, floors, and ceilings.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Our team takes care to clean and sanitize your property, removing any remaining moisture, debris, and bacteria. We use eco-friendly cleaning products and techniques to ensure that your property is restored to its original condition.
Step 5: Restoration and Reconstruction
Once the cleaning and sanitizing process is complete, our crew works on restoring and reconstructing your property to its original condition. We repair or replace damaged materials, ensuring that your property is safe, secure, and functional.

Warning Signs You Need HVAC Leak Water Removal
Ignoring warning signs can lead to costly repairs and potential health risks. Here are some common signs that indicate you need HVAC leak water removal:
Musty Odors That Won't Go Away
Strong, persistent odors can indicate moisture buildup and potential mold growth. Don't ignore these signs, as they can lead to costly repairs and health risks.
Water Stains on Ceilings and Walls
Water stains can be a sign of a leaky roof or HVAC system. Don't wait any longer to address the issue, as it can lead to further damage and costly repairs.
Warped or Buckled Flooring
Warped or buckled flooring can indicate water damage and potential structural issues. Don't ignore these signs, as they can lead to costly repairs and safety risks.
Mold Growth on Walls and Ceiling
Mold growth can indicate moisture buildup and potential health risks. Don't ignore these signs, as they can lead to costly repairs and health concerns.
Unusual Noises from Your HVAC System
Unusual noises from your HVAC system can indicate a leak or malfunction. Don't wait any longer to address the issue, as it can lead to costly repairs and potential safety risks.
Visible Water Leaks or Puddles
Visible water leaks or puddles can indicate a serious issue that requires immediate attention. Don't ignore these signs, as they can lead to costly repairs and potential health risks.

HVAC Leak Water Removal Cost in Miami Beach, FL
The cost of HVAC leak water removal in Miami Beach, FL,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ates range from $500 to $2,500 or more, depending on the scope of the project. Factors that affect the cost include: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ction and drying | $500 - $1,500 | Size of affected area, type of flooring, and extent of damage |
| Cleaning and sanitizing | $200 - $1,000 | Size of affected area, type of surfaces, and level of contamination |
| Restoration and reconstruction | $1,000 - $5,000 | Size of affected area, type of materials, and level of damage |
| Equipment rental and labor | $500 - $2,000 | Size of affected area, type of equipment, and labor requirements |
| Insurance claims and warranty issues | $0 - $1,000 | Complexity of insurance claims process, level of documentation required |
| Emergency response and assessment | $200 - $1,000 | Time of day, day of the week, and level of urgency |
